Transaction 225bb26babcb09ebc8a7e995bf434450097639c50ee2b56229f11db7e521c20a
2 Input
2 Outputs
- 225bb26babcb09ebc8a7e995bf434450097639c50ee2b56229f11db7e521c20a:0
- 225bb26babcb09ebc8a7e995bf434450097639c50ee2b56229f11db7e521c20a:1
value 306676
address 1CUUmPmPuKKhtU7FUmyDDVwfKfRbTnzWZg
value 16782772
address 16hX1jEWf2ao8guw7fKosSZKn2FFL4uMbx